The Importance of the Director's Role
Why does it matter who directs the Junior Movie? The director's role is the most important part of the filmmaking process. They are responsible for every creative aspect of the film, from the script to the final cut. They work with the actors, the writers, the cinematographers, and the composers. They are the ones who create the tone of the movie. This is the most important job on a movie set. Without a skilled director, the movie may not be successful.
1. Shaping the Narrative:
The director is responsible for shaping the narrative and bringing the script to life. They decide how the story is told, which scenes are most important, and how the characters should be portrayed. They have the power to bring the story to life. They take the written word and translate it into a visual experience.
2. Guiding the Performances:
One of the most important jobs of the director is to guide the actors. They work with the actors to help them understand their characters, deliver their lines, and portray the emotions the story requires. A good director will help the actors become the characters. They have to help them deliver a performance that the audience will remember.
3. Creating the Visual Style:
The director is also responsible for creating the visual style of the film. They work with the cinematographer and the production designer to create the look and feel of the movie. They make decisions about the camera angles, lighting, and set design. They make sure that the movie looks good!
